Search for hotel

FILTER BY

Filter Price

Hotel Star

Review Score

Property type

Facilities

Hotel Service

Damascus
from
€387,68 /night
Damascus
from
€387,68 /night
Damascus
from
€332,30 /night
Damascus
from
€387,68 /night
Showing 10 - 13 of 13 Hotels